What Nearby Landmarks Can You Find Around the Park?
Al Rashidiya Park is located in the center of the Al Rashidiya residential complex, the family residential community near Dubai International Airport (DXB). Convenient to access with quite decent landmarks around:
- Dubai International Airport (DXB): Nearby easy driving distance, so really convenient for visitors with tight agendas.
- Rashidiya Metro Station: Red Line, the travel center is within a few minutes’ walk from the park.
- Mirdif City Centre Mall: High-end outlet and entertainment center only 10 minutes away from the park.
- Rashidiya Police Station: Another convenient landmark in easy reach.
How Can You Reach Al Rashidiya Park Using Public Transport?
- By Metro: The closest is Rashidiya Metro Station (Red Line). Short taxi ride or walk from there depending on which of the gates you are approaching from.
- By Bus: Several RTA buses run along Al Rashidiya area. The routes usually have interchange stops to the metro station, thus easy to switch.
- By Car: The park has free and easy car parking, perfect for picnic gear or children.

Do I Have to Buy Tickets to Visit Al Rashidiya Park?
Yes, unlike other Dubai community free parks, Al Rashidiya Park is charging a small entrance fee, which stops it from becoming out of control and remains clean.
How Much Does It Cost to Get Tickets for Al Rashidiya Park?
- Adults: AED 5
- Children: AED 2
- Children under the age of 2: Free entry
Are There Any Free Entry Days You Should Know About?
UAE National Day or public holiday of some description, Al Rashidiya Park is providing free entry courtesy of Dubai Municipality for the benefit of all. Do continue to listen out for official announcement.
When to go to Al Rashidiya Park?
The park is open seven days a week from 8:00 AM to 11:00 PM, and there is early morning walk, evening family day out, or night hangout time to be had.
Are There Longer Working Hours on Holidays or Occasion Days?
Mildly longer hours are available in the case of Ramadan or national holidays. The late night visit is most appealing when the park is well lighted.
Best Visiting Times:
- Early Morning (8 AM – 10 AM): For joggers and walkers between early morning periods when the sun is not harsh.
- Late Afternoon (4 PM – 7 PM): Suitable for family outing for play at park and picnic.
- Evening (after 7 PM): Best suited for evening walk and social events during a cool climate.
What Sports Facilities Are Available for Visitors?
Al Rashidiya Park is also available for the sports lovers as well as tourist visitors.
- Jogging Track: Tarred track around the park, lined with leaves to serve as shades.
- Basketball Court: Highly multi-generational complex, very active in the evening.
- Football Pitch: Best for friendly games, mainly children and youths.
- Tennis and Volleyball Courts: Some of them have to be reserved beforehand in high season.
Are There Children’s Playgrounds?
There are children’s playgrounds with swings, slides, and climbing nets that are all anchored. The playgrounds themselves are fenced, and there are covered, sheltered benches where parents can sit.

What Are the Parks or Recreation Spaces Nearby That You Must Not Miss?
In case you would like to spend more time outdoors, there are parks nearby:
- Mushrif Park: Larger, with additional activities like horse riding and cycling.
- Creek Park: Where recreation goes hand in hand with cable car rides and Dolphinarium.
- Al Nahda Pond Park: The Al Nahda Pond Park is renowned for its central pond, jogging tracks, and picnic grass.
